The Evolution of the Lyman-alpha Luminosity Function during Reionization

The time frame in which hydrogen reionization occurred is highly uncertain, but can be constrained by observations of Lyman-alpha (Ly$\alpha$) emission from distant sources. متن کاملConstraining Reionization with the Evolution of the Luminosity Function of Lyman Α Emitting Galaxies
At redshifts beyond z ∼> 6, as the mean fraction of neutral hydrogen 〈xHI〉 in the intergalactic medium (IGM) increases, the line flux of Lyα emitters can be significantly suppressed, which can result in a decrease in the observed number of emitters at a given Lyα flux. متن کاملLUMINOSITY FUNCTION OF REDSHIFT z ∼ 5 . 7 LYMAN ALPHA EMITTERS
We report the results of a wide-field narrowband survey for redshift z ∼ 5.7 Lyα emitters carried out with the 34 × 27 field-of-view SuprimeCam mosaic CCD camera on the Subaru 8.3-m telescope.
